Default 4L60E EXPERTS HELP!! code AGAIN!!

Well as some may know I had this same code while back P0757 , well since my car was not selling decided to keep it. Well bought me a built stage 2 4L60E and welll have not beet on it or nothing and well drove it for about 100 miles or so and it came up again!! Grr its brand new transmission and I don't see how 2-3 shift solenoid can be out again if its new.. any suggestions?
